Determine Your Particles Volume
Estimating the volume of debris generated throughout a home improvement task is vital to determining the suitable dumpster rental size An extensive calculation will assure you have sufficient room to dispose of waste successfully, avoiding costly overflows or unnecessary several rentals.
Begin by determining the types and quantities of materials to be disposed of, such as drywall, roof roof shingles, or lumber. Procedure the area of the renovation site and calculate the quantity of debris expected to be generated.
Consider aspects like demolition, building, and waste from old products. You can likewise talk to professionals or on the internet resources to estimate the average particles volume per square foot of remodelling area.
Choose the Right Dumpster Size
Typically, dumpsters come in various sizes, varying from 10 to 40 cubic yards.
For small to medium-sized restorations, a 10-20 cubic lawn dumpster is normally sufficient. Bigger projects might call for a 30-40 cubic backyard dumpster.
It's important to remember that the dumpster size you pick will likewise rely on the offered area at your project site and local regulations
Select a Rental Period
With the dumpster size figured https://fat-robin.unicornplatform.page/blog/dumpster-rental-for-building-and-construction-projects-in-5-actions/ out, interest turns to picking a rental period that lines up with the job's timeline. This guarantees the dumpster gets on site throughout of the restoration, enabling efficient waste disposal and decreasing delays.
Typically, rental periods range from a few days to numerous weeks or perhaps months, depending on the task's range and complexity.
When selecting a rental period, take into consideration the project's turning points and due dates. Will the improvement be completed within a short duration, or will it span numerous weeks or months? Be sure to factor in contingencies, such as unexpected weather condition delays or product delivery setbacks.
A flexible rental duration can offer comfort and accommodate unexpected changes to the project timeline
A trustworthy dumpster rental business will certainly work with you to identify the perfect rental duration for your task. They might provide flexible rental options, including daily, weekly, or monthly leasings, to suit your details needs.
Prepare Your Dumpster Site
The designated dumpster site plays an important role in guaranteeing a seamless home renovation process It's essential to prepare the website prior to the dumpster arrives to prevent any kind of hold-ups or inconvenience.
Start by determining a flat, stable area on your home that can fit the dumpster. Ensure the surface area is free from any type of obstacles, such as trees, power lines, or various other frameworks that can interfere with the dumpster's placement.

Additionally, take into consideration the accessibility of the site Verify that the dumpster can be quickly positioned and removed from the website without damaging your building or surrounding surface areas. You might need to clear a pathway or develop a short-term driveway to promote the delivery and pick-up process
Follow Local Regulations
Local regulations and guidelines governing dumpster services differ by municipality, and it's necessary to acquaint yourself with the specific policies in your location to prevent prospective fines or penalties.

Understanding neighborhood laws will guarantee a smooth and convenient dumpster rental experience.
To get going, check with your local government for the following:
Permit requirements: Figure out if you require a permit to position a dumpster on your residential or commercial property or street.
Dumpster placement restrictions: Figure out if there are any kind of certain guidelines for where you can position the dumpster, such as distance from pathways or surrounding properties.
Weight and size limitations: Inspect if there are any type of restrictions on the weight or dimension of the dumpster you can rent.
Prohibited materials: Learn what products are not enabled to be thrown away in the dumpster, such as hazardous waste or recyclables.
